  2. John August Swanson (January 11, 1938 – September 23, 2021) was an American visual artist who worked primarily in the medium of serigraphy, as well as oil, watercolor, acrylic, mixed media, lithography, and etching. Swanson studied with Corita Kent at Immaculate Heart College.

  3. John August Swanson. John August Swanson first painted Nativity as a watercolor in 1987, and based his 1988 serigraph on it. The serigraph followed Shepherds, 1985, and continued his Birth Narrative series: Shepherds, 1985, Nativity, 1988, Epiphany, 1988, A Visit, 1995, Flight into Egypt, 2002, and Presentation in the Temple, 2004.

  4. JOHN AUGUST SWANSON makes his home in Los Angeles, California, where he was born in 1938. He paints in oil, watercolor, acrylic and mixed media, and is an independent printmaker of limited edition serigraphs, lithographs and etchings.
